Hey guys,

I've got a very frustrating problem here. Customer brought in a 1990
Jeep cherokee limited, 4whldrv, automatic. We replaced the engine with
one from a 1996. All the appropriate electronics were switched from
the old engine to the new including, distributor, cap, rotor, coil,
CPS, flywheel, intake and exhaust, all injectors (already on old
intake). The problem is we now have a no start/no spark condition.
This swamp is common at our shop, (newer 4.0L into older jeep) and
always goes off without a hitch. This is the first time I've run into
this. We've replaced the CPS, coil and ignition module check out O.K.,
Distributor checks out. We even put all the suspect parts into another
jeep and they worked fine. The computer has also been replaced but to
no avail. Any input would be appreciated. Thanks.

My 88 has a ballast resistor on the fuel pump. I was told if this
doesn't work, the computer won't send a spark. Maybe the connection got
knocked?

The resistor is out on the driver's side fender on ours and is a ceramic
rectangle type.

Does the distributor have a ground? I have seen rust interfere with a
distributor signal.

There might be one other computer control ground on the inside firewall
just above the gas pedal. I am not sure what that one runs, but the
engine won't go without it. The YJ's ground the fuel pump in that area,
don't know about the Cherokee.
